Priests from Tamil Nadu's adheenams presented flowers to 'Sengol' as PM Modi inaugurated the new Parliament building. Modi installed the sacred 'Sengol' in the Lok Sabha chamber, next to the Speaker's chair, after performing puja. The 'Sengol' was handed over by high priests of various adheenams before its placement. It was previously accepted by Jawaharlal Nehru in 1947. Modi, dressed traditionally, entered the Parliament premises and was greeted by Om Birla. With Vedic chants, Modi performed "Ganapati Homam" for blessings. He carried the "Sengol" in a procession and installed it on the right side of the Speaker's chair. Ministers, chief ministers, and BJP president were present, and Modi honored workers involved in the building's construction.
